WebJan 10, 2024 · Health problems that can cause blood in the urine include an enlarged prostate, tumors that aren't cancer, and kidney stones and cysts. Some cancers can cause blood in urine too. Hard exercise, such as long-distance running, also can cause this bleeding. Foods. Beets, blackberries and rhubarb can turn urine red or pink. WebJun 27, 2016 · Here's how to do the test right: Watch what you eat. Two days before and the day of the fecal occult blood test, cut out all red meat, beets, broccoli, cantaloupe, carrots, cauliflower, cucumbers ... WebSep 5, 2024 · 2 medium golden or red beets; 1 tablespoon olive oil; 1 teaspoon fresh thyme; ¼ teaspoon salt; 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per; Preheat the oven to 400 F. Wash and trim the beets. Then, wrap the beets in aluminum foil, and bake them for 40 minutes. Set the beets aside to cool slightly. Peel the beets, and cut them into sticks.
